Blotted Out is a novel written by Annie Thomas and published in 1876. The story revolves around the life of a young woman named Grace, who is forced to live a life of poverty and hardship due to the actions of her father. Grace's father is a drunkard and a gambler, who squanders away all of the family's money, leaving them destitute. As a result, Grace is forced to work as a governess to support herself and her mother.The novel explores themes of family, love, and redemption. Grace is a strong and resilient character who is determined to overcome the challenges she faces. Along the way, she meets a young man named Frank, who falls in love with her. However, their love is threatened by the actions of Grace's father, who continues to cause trouble for the family.As the story unfolds, Grace and Frank must navigate the difficulties of their relationship and work to overcome the obstacles in their path. Along the way, they learn valuable lessons about forgiveness, perseverance, and the power of love.Blotted Out is a compelling and emotional novel that offers a glimpse into the struggles of life in Victorian England.
